User Name: Select a name for the user you want to
define. The best usernames are short, to the point, are
relevant to the specific user they're intended for, are
easily memorable and hard to guess.
Password: A password can be any combination of
numbers (0 though 9) between one and eight characters
long.
Confirm Password: Must exactly match the password
for the definintion of a new user to be successful.
Level: There are two default levels of access to the DVR -
Guests and Operators.
Guest: By default, a Guest user has access to the live
images on the DVR and can search through recorded
events. They cannot change any settings or configure
the DVR in any way.
Operator: The default permissions of an Operator allow
them to access and configure all aspects of the DVR.

System: User

The System: User menu is where you can define
and configure the different levels of access various
users have to the DVR.
We suggest that at minimum the admin account
be password protected, as it has access to all
aspects of the DVR's operation.
To add additional users, choose Add.
To remove a user, choose Delete.
To customize a user's level of access, choose
Modify.
You cannot modify the access level of the
default admin account - they can do everything.
This is to prevent an unfortunate incident where,
for example, no user has the permissions required
to change another user's permissions - which
could lead to the DVR being, in at least some
senses, inoperable.
You can easily customize the level of access each individual
user has. Simply choose the Permission button on either the
Add User or Modify to set the specific access for the user you
want. The Permission menu has two tabs - Configuration and
Operation.
Configuration: The configuration page specifies which menu(s)
the user can access. There is no hierarchy and any combination
of menus can be selected (although some combinations would
make little sense in practice).
Operation: You can select which channels the user has access
to, and what they can do with them. For example, you could set
a user to have permission to view all channels in live viewing
mode, but only playback channels 2 and 4.
Press the Set button next to each type of access to select specific
channels that the user can access.
Also, this page contains permissions for HDD Management
and Shutdown. These are surprisingly powerful levels of access:
between them, a user can remove all footage from a DVR's
hard drive and turn the DVR off. Be careful assigning these
permissions!
